Separation science is always looking for new and effective strategies to accomplish the tasks of modern analytics. Especially for polar compounds reversed phase HPLC – the most common analytical method – is often limited. Here, hydrophilic stationary phases provide an additional tool for the separation of polar analytes in HPLC. HILIC is NP chromatography of polar and ionic compounds under RP conditions. The zwitterionic HILIC phase is based on core-shell technology silica gel particles.
| Base material | NUCLEOSHELL - core-shell silica |
|---|---|
| Brand | NUCLEOSHELL |
| Carbon content | 1.3 % |
| Column inner diameter | 4 mm |
| Column length | 150 mm |
| Column volume | 1.9 mL |
| Eluent in HPLC column | Acetonitrile – water |
| Endcapped | No |
| Gross weight (incl. packaging) | 254 g / 0.56 lbs |
| Hardware | Stainless steel |
| Hazardous material | No |
| Method | HPLC, analytical |
| Mode | Hydrophilic Interaction Chromatography (HILIC) |
| Packaging dimensions | 400 x 115 x 54 mm / 15.75 x 4.53 x 2.13 Inch |
| Particle shape | Spherical |
| Particle size | 2.7 µm |
| Particle type | Core-shell, superficially porous particles (SPP) |
| pH stability | 2.0–8.5 |
| Phase | NUCLEOSHELL HILIC |
| Pore size | 90 Å |
| Pressure stability (max) | 600 bar / 8700 psi |
| Recommended application(s) | Amino acids, HILIC applications HPLC, Highly polar analytes, Hydrophilic compounds, Nucleosides, Oligonucleotides, Organic polar acids and bases, Peptides, Polar natural compounds, Water-soluble vitamins |
| Scope of delivery | 1x analytical HPLC column, instruction leaflet, certificate of analysis |
| Specific surface according to BET | 130 m²/g |
| Storage temperature | 15–25 °C / 59–77 °F |
| Surface chemistry | Ammonium – sulfonic acid (zwitterionic) modification |
| Temperature stability (max) | 60 °C |
| Type | EC HPLC column (analytical) |
| USP listing | Not available or proprietary |
